+ #define id_quo idQuo #define id_div idDiv #define id_divmod idDivmod @@ -4834,6 +4839,96 @@ time_to_a(VALUE time) time_zone(time)); } +/* + * call-seq: + * deconstruct_keys(array_of_names_or_nil) -> hash + * + * Returns a hash of the name/value pairs, to use in pattern matching. + * Possible keys are the same as returned by #to_h. + * + * Possible usages: + * + * t = Time.utc(2022, 10, 5, 21, 25, 30) + * + * if t in wday: 3, day: ..7 # uses deconstruct_keys underneath + * puts "first Wednesday of the month" + * end + * #=> prints "first Wednesday of the month" + * + * case t + * in year: ...2022 + * puts "too old" + * in month: ..9 + * puts "quarter 1-3" + * in wday: 1..5, month: + * puts "working day in month #{month}" + * end + * #=> prints "working day in month 10" + * + * Note that deconstruction by pattern can also be combined with class check: + * + * if t in Time(wday: 3, day: ..7) + * puts "first Wednesday of the month" + * end + * + */ +static VALUE +time_deconstruct_keys(VALUE time, VALUE keys) +{ + struct time_object *tobj;
